Style Crush: Sonya Tayeh






♥ I have a total girl-crush on Sonya Tayeh.  


Sonya is an American dancer and choreographer who was born in Brooklyn, New York and raised in Detroit, Michigan.
She is a choreographer and guest judge on the TV show So You Think You Can Dance?  


I am a huge fan of Sonya's choreography, and SYTYCD is one of my favorite shows!
Besides being a super-amazing choreographer, Sonya is someone with admirable personal style.  From her hairstyles to her tattoos and everything she wears, Sonya is someone who knows who she is and isn't afraid to show it!


♥ Sonya choreographs "combat jazz", hip hop, and contemporary dance.

Style Crush: The Veronicas


The Veronicas are actually a band formed in 2004 by twin sisters Jessica and Lisa Origliasso. They are from Australia and you have probably heard their music on the radio. They have awesome voices and crazy awesome personal style. Also, they manage to never clash with each other's outfits!


Reasons The Veronicas Rock:

They got their name from the movie Heathers [which is totally awesome!]
There's a scene in the movie where Christian Slater asks, 'Are you a Heather?' and Winona Ryder's character answers, 'No, I'm a Veronica.'


They've won a bunch of cool music awards...
...which you can view a list of here.


They want to be known as a group or a band, not as a duo.
♪ "We don't want to be a pop duo group with two girls singing about relationships, we have everything that a rock band would have, so we are a band."


♥ They are super-cool philanthropists who give back.
The Veronicas are a part of the late Steve Irwin's Wildlife Warriors Worldwide, a charity that deals with the protection of animals and their natural environments.
In January 2009, it was announced Jess would pose nude for PETA.
Lisa marched at a rally in support of gay marriage in California protesting against Proposition 8.

Style Crush: Monique Powell


Monique Powell is a California based vocalist with an awesome sense of style! She was the lead singer of the ska band Save Ferris, until they broke up in '02. She currently fronts The Mojo Wire and is also working on her solo career and clothing line, Msquared Clothing.
